  • Colorado bill aims to codify Supreme Court protections for people with disabilities

    By Sam Pena Verified| KOAA-TV (Pueblo, CO) Verified DENVER — A new bill making its way through the Colorado legislature seeks to protect the rights of people with disabilities to live and receive care in their own homes, a move advocates say is long overdue. House Bill 25-1017 would codify into Colorado law the protections established by the landmark 1999 U.S. Supreme Court case Olmstead v. L.C., which ruled that unjustified segregation of people with disabilities is discrimination under the Americans with Disabilities Act (ADA).
